The ‘hoopla' is about creating relationships with website visitors from all over the world and getting your message out instantly when you need to … and have people actually listen to it! The concept isn't much different than how e-mail marketing was suppose to work, in that you would e-mail a message to people that were genuinely interested and they would listen.

Imagine having a following of 400 people that actually want to read tips, tricks, product updates, sales or any other pertinent information pertaining to your industry. And better yet, they may take that information and easily pass it on to their followers! It is quite possible to touch thousands of people with one tweet on twitter.com (more about this tactic below).

The trick to successful Social media updates is two-fold; you must create both a personal and professional relationship with your friends / followers and your posts need to be valuable, captivating or personal. Let me put it this way, treat your Social Media community as your friends and share fun personal stuff so they can get to know you. It needs to be a good balance of about 60% professional posts and 40% personal posts.
I'll expand with some post examples:

Here is a fun personal post that doesn't digress but let's my followers learn a little bit about me:

“@emilyleach is enjoying the break in hot temperature to do some work on my sailboat”

Here is an example of a professional post:

“@emilyleach is wondering if facebook is updating its homepage? embedded url after”

Another fantastic tip for your posts is to ask a question; like “how do you use facebook?”, or “what is your favorite way to spend a rainy day?”. This is unlimited in the information you can get in return and use as marketing material for your business. I would recommend once a week posting a direct question that will help you understand your following audience.

The biggest mistake I see in the implementation of Social Media is hitting the ground pounding out a sales pitch, no interaction, just sales pitch after sales pitch. Would you want to see that? Then don't do it, just remember this process isn't fast in most cases.

Another great way to learn how to use Social Media is to spend a little bit of time each day just reading the posts of your friends / followers and see what sounds interesting to you. If you are using twitter.com then look for posts that have the RT in front of the post. This stands for “re-tweet”, which means that this person ran across a post they found interesting or valuable and “re-tweeted” it so their followers could see it. That is how messages can go viral.

Also, make sure to promote your Social Media accounts on your webpage, business card, brochures and even your e-mail signature. This venue is still very new to some and expected by others, embrace it!


Reuters has invested $7 million in Pluck, the world's biggest blog syndication network, called BlogBurst. BlogBurst connects newspapers and other media sites to 2,800 selected blogs, helping traditional media supplement their journalism with blog viewpoints, says the official announcement.

Web logs, orblogs, have become a major source of commentary and reader feedback on the Internet. Traditional media have increasingly turned to blogs for insight and analysis, says Reuters.

If you're still wondering whether a blog could be a good media relation and PR tool, perhaps this is the final push you need to make blogs part of your Internet marketing strategy.

Of course Reuters won't be indexing just any blog. "Selected blogs" is the key phrase here.
Technorati indexes millions of blogs and the number doubles every 6 months. Pluck syndicates 2,800.

In real estate the mantra is location, location, location. You need to think content, content, content.They want blogs that offer insight and analysis--interesting content their readers will want to consume.

Keep in mind the eMarketer findings on why people read blogs--the number one reason is, "To get news and information I can't find elsewhere." Provide that in your blog as part of your Internet Marketing Strategy
and you'll have a good chance of making the cut.
